DEVELOPMENT REVIEW (formerly Site Plan Review)

All multi-family, office, commercial, and industrial development projects within Conway city limits require Development Review and Approval prior to any permits being issued. Design Standards Pattern Book (3.89M) Design Standards Pattern Book – Effective October 29, 2007 (PDF 3.89M)
This document is intended as a reference point from which all persons involved in the development process can gain a common understanding of the minimum design expectations for developments in Conway. Information includes standards for architecture, parking, landscaping, lighting, signage, and much more.
